Description Markon is building a talent pool of Program Control Analysts to support upcoming Intelligence Community missions from Chantilly, VA. This opportunity is intended to identify qualified professionals to provide program control, budget analysis, financial management, and acquisition support across complex government programs and portfolios. Selected candidates will be considered for the upcoming openings aligned to this customer's priorities and mission requirements. Responsibilities Review program requirements, budget estimates, and spend plans for accuracy and completeness. Support budget planning, forecasting, and execution activities across programs and directorates. Analyze resource data and provide recommendations regarding funding priorities and resource trade-offs. Review and validate financial analyses, budget submissions, and resource documentation. Assist with financial reporting, budget reconciliation, and program performance tracking. Support development of executive summaries, presentations, issue papers, briefings, and budget documentation. Monitor financial management processes to ensure compliance with applicable policies and regulations. Identify and help resolve data discrepancies through analysis and validation techniques. Support resource realignments and funding adjustments to maintain program execution. Participate in cross-functional meetings and coordinate with stakeholders to support mission objectives. Assist with acquisition and performance management activities, including PMRs, BMRs, and related reviews. Support the development and maintenance of financial reporting tools, databases, and resource repositories. Qualifications Required Qualifications Active TS/SCI clearance with CI Polygraph required (preferrably from this client). Bachelor’s degree in Business, Finance, Accounting, Economics, Acquisition, or related field (or equivalent experience). Minimum of 6 years of experience in program control, budgeting, financial management, acquisition support, or related field. Experience supporting NRO or other Intelligence Community organizations. Knowledge of federal budgeting principles, financial management processes, and acquisition support activities. Experience with financial analysis, resource tracking, and budget execution. Proficiency with Microsoft Excel and PowerPoint. Strong analytical, organizational, and communication skills. Desired Qualifications Knowledge of Earned Value Management (EVM) principles and techniques. Familiarity with federal appropriations law and financial compliance requirements. Experience preparing executive-level reports, presentations, and decision-support materials. Experience with financial and resource management systems and reporting tools.
